Understanding Large LED Signs: The Basics
Large LED signs are digital display boards that use light-emitting diodes (LEDs) to present images, text, and video content. Unlike traditional static signs, LED signs are dynamic and programmable, allowing for real-time updates and eye-catching animations. This versatility makes them an ideal choice for various applications, including advertising, public announcements, and event promotions, where timely information delivery is crucial.
At their core, these signs consist of thousands to millions of tiny LEDs arranged in a grid, known as pixels. Each pixel can emit different colors and intensities of light, enabling the display of full-color images and videos. The resolution and size of the sign depend on the density of these pixels and the overall dimensions of the board. As technology has advanced, the size of LED signs has increased, allowing for larger displays that can be seen from greater distances, making them a popular choice for stadiums, shopping malls, and busy urban areas.
How LED Technology Works
LEDs are semiconductor devices that emit light when an electric current passes through them. They are highly energy-efficient, durable, and capable of producing bright, vivid colors. In large LED signs, clusters of red, green, and blue LEDs combine to create a full spectrum of colors through a process called additive color mixing. This capability not only enhances the visual appeal of the signs but also allows for a wide range of creative possibilities, from simple text displays to complex animations that can captivate an audience.
The control system behind the sign directs each pixel’s brightness and color, allowing for complex visual content. Modern LED displays use sophisticated software to manage content scheduling, brightness adjustment based on ambient light, and even remote control via the internet. This means that businesses can update their advertisements or announcements in real time, responding quickly to changing conditions or promotional needs, which is a significant advantage over traditional signage methods.
Pixel Pitch and Resolution
One of the most important technical specifications of a large LED sign is its pixel pitch — the distance between the centers of two adjacent pixels, usually measured in millimeters. A smaller pixel pitch means higher resolution and sharper images because the pixels are packed more closely together. For example, a 4mm pixel pitch sign will have clearer images than a 10mm pixel pitch sign when viewed from the same distance. This is particularly important in environments where viewers are likely to be close to the display, such as at trade shows or in retail settings.
Choosing the right pixel pitch depends largely on the viewing distance. Signs intended to be seen from hundreds of feet away can use larger pixel pitches without sacrificing clarity, while signs viewed up close require finer pixel pitches for detailed images. Additionally, factors such as the intended use of the sign and the surrounding lighting conditions play a crucial role in determining the optimal pixel pitch. For instance, outdoor signs may need to be designed with higher brightness levels and specific pixel configurations to ensure visibility in bright sunlight, further emphasizing the importance of understanding the technical specifications when selecting an LED sign.
Applications of Large LED Signs
The versatility of large LED signs has made them indispensable across many industries. Their ability to display vibrant, changeable content makes them ideal for advertising, public information, entertainment, and more.
Advertising and Marketing
One of the most common uses of large LED signs is outdoor advertising. Billboards equipped with LED technology can display multiple advertisements in rotation, increasing revenue potential for advertisers and sign owners. According to recent industry reports, digital out-of-home advertising, which includes LED billboards, is expected to grow at a compound annual growth rate (CAGR) of over 10% through 2026.
The dynamic nature of LED signs allows advertisers to tailor messages based on time of day, weather conditions, or special events, enhancing engagement and effectiveness. For example, a restaurant could promote breakfast specials in the morning and dinner deals in the evening using the same sign.
Public Information and Safety
Governments and municipalities use large LED signs to communicate important information to the public. These signs are often installed along highways to display traffic updates, weather warnings, and emergency alerts. Their high visibility and ability to update in real-time make them critical tools for public safety.
In urban areas, LED signs are used to inform pedestrians about transit schedules, event announcements, and community news. The flexibility to change content instantly helps keep citizens informed and engaged.
Entertainment and Events
Concerts, sports arenas, and festivals frequently employ large LED screens to enhance the audience experience. These displays can show live video feeds, scores, advertisements, and interactive content, making events more immersive and engaging.
For instance, stadiums use massive LED video walls to broadcast close-ups of players and instant replays, ensuring that every seat has a great view. Event organizers also benefit from the ability to quickly update schedules or emergency messages on the fly.
Advantages of Large LED Signs Over Traditional Displays
Compared to conventional signage, large LED signs offer numerous benefits that have driven their widespread adoption.
Brightness and Visibility
LED signs are significantly brighter than traditional printed signs or neon displays. Their brightness can reach up to 10,000 nits, making them easily visible even in direct sunlight. This high visibility is crucial for outdoor advertising and safety messages, ensuring that the content is seen clearly from long distances and in various lighting conditions.
Energy Efficiency and Longevity
Despite their brightness, LEDs consume relatively low amounts of power compared to other lighting technologies. This energy efficiency translates into lower operating costs over the life of the sign. Additionally, LED components have long lifespans, often exceeding 100,000 hours of operation, which reduces maintenance and replacement expenses.
Content Flexibility and Real-Time Updates
Unlike static signs, LED displays can be programmed to show different content at different times. This flexibility allows businesses to maximize the utility of their signage by rotating messages, running promotions, or broadcasting live updates without any physical changes to the sign itself.
Remote content management systems enable operators to update displays from anywhere, often via cloud-based platforms. This capability is especially valuable for businesses with multiple locations or for public agencies managing emergency communications.
Environmental Impact
LED signs are more environmentally friendly compared to many traditional signage options. Their lower energy consumption reduces carbon emissions, and their long lifespan means fewer materials are used for replacements. Additionally, many LED signs are designed to be recyclable, further minimizing environmental impact.
Design and Installation Considerations
Creating an effective large LED sign requires careful planning and professional expertise. Several factors influence the design, installation, and overall performance of the display.
Site Assessment and Viewing Distance
Before installation, a thorough site assessment is critical. This includes evaluating the location, typical viewing distances, ambient lighting conditions, and local regulations. Understanding these factors helps determine the optimal size, pixel pitch, and brightness settings for the sign.
For example, a sign placed alongside a busy highway will require higher brightness and larger pixel pitch than one installed in a pedestrian plaza.
Structural and Electrical Requirements
Large LED signs are heavy and require robust support structures to withstand wind, weather, and other environmental forces. Engineering assessments ensure that mounting frameworks are safe and compliant with local building codes.
Electrical infrastructure must also be considered. LED signs need stable power supplies and often require backup systems to maintain operation during outages. Proper wiring and surge protection are essential to prevent damage and ensure reliability.
Software and Content Management
The software controlling the LED display is as important as the hardware itself. User-friendly content management systems allow operators to schedule, update, and monitor content easily. Advanced systems may include features such as automated brightness adjustment, content analytics, and integration with social media or live feeds.
Emerging Trends in Large LED Signage
The LED display industry continues to evolve rapidly, driven by technological innovation and changing market demands.
Higher Resolution and Pixel Density
Advancements in LED manufacturing have enabled smaller pixel pitches and higher resolutions, even for very large displays. This trend allows for sharper images and more detailed video content, expanding the range of applications for LED signs.
Transparent and Flexible LED Displays
New types of LED panels are being developed that are transparent or flexible, enabling creative installations on glass surfaces or curved structures. These innovations open new possibilities for architectural integration and aesthetic appeal.
Integration with IoT and Smart Technologies
Large LED signs are increasingly connected to the Internet of Things (IoT), allowing for smarter, data-driven content delivery. For example, signs can adjust messaging based on real-time traffic data, weather conditions, or audience demographics, enhancing relevance and effectiveness.
Energy Harvesting and Sustainability
Some LED signage systems are incorporating solar panels and energy storage solutions to reduce dependence on grid power. This approach supports sustainability goals and can lower operational costs, especially in remote or off-grid locations.
